Vigitron Vi1054VP UTP 12 VDC Video/Power Combiner

Engineered for structured-cabling CCTV installations, the Vigitron Vi1054VP merges analog video and regulated 12 VDC camera power onto a single four-pair Cat-5/6 cable. By eliminating separate coax and power runs, installers save labor, reduce cable bulk, and centralize power in one secure location. 

Key Features & Benefits

  • Combines video and 12 VDC power through one RJ-45 connection, simplifying cable management

  • Supports distances up to 3,000 ft (930 m) with active receiver hubs—or 750 ft (225 m) with passive hubs—ideal for campuses and parking lots

  • Integrated passive video transceiver with 60 dB crosstalk/noise immunity preserves image clarity in electrically noisy environments

  • Built-in surge protection shields cameras and head-end equipment from damaging voltage spikes

  • Carries “up-the-coax” PTZ control signals on the same UTP cable—no extra conductors required

  • Compact housing mounts directly at the camera; 9-inch pigtail feeds regulated 12 VDC output

  • Passive device—no local power supply needed, streamlining field installation and troubleshooting

  • Protected by Vigitron’s limited lifetime warranty for long-term peace of mind

Typical Installation Scenario

A multi-building office park already wired with Cat-5 for data can reuse that existing UTP to deliver both video and centralized 12 VDC power. Place a Vi1054VP at each analog camera and connect the far end to an active receiver hub in the security room; high-quality video travels well over 2,000 feet without adding new coax or local power supplies—an upgrade path that slashes labor and material costs.
